Faucet rep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ues related to kitchen and bathroom faucets to restore proper functionality and prevent water waste. Technicians typically address problems such as leaks, drips, low water pressure, or difficulty turning the faucet on or off. The repair process may include replacing worn-out washers, seals, cartridges, or other internal components that contribute to faucet malfunction. Ensuring that faucets operate smoothly and efficiently helps maintain a comfortable and functional living or working space.
These services are essential for resolving common plumbing problems that can lead to increased water bills and potential water damage if left unaddressed. Leaking faucets, for example, not only waste water but can also cause water stains or damage to surrounding surfaces over time. Faulty or broken faucets may also hinder daily routines, making simple tasks like washing hands or dishes inconvenient. Average Repair Costs - Faucet repair services typically range from $100 to $300, depending on the complexity of the issue. For example, fixing a leaking faucet might cost around $150, while replacing a faulty valve could be closer to $250.
Labor Fees - Service providers generally charge between $50 and $100 per hour for faucet repairs. The total cost depends on the number of hours needed to complete the work.
Parts and Materials - Replacement parts such as washers, cartridges, or valves usually add $20 to $80 to the overall cost. The price varies based on the faucet brand and specific components required.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include emergency service fees or additional repairs, which can range from $50 to $200. These are generally determined by the extent of the repair needed by local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
